Eminem's Childhood
Born Marshall Mathers III on October 17, 1972, Eminem had a tough childhood. His parents divorced when he was young, and he moved around a lot. This instability fueled his desire to express himself through music. Eminem pictures from his childhood are rare, but they paint a clear picture of a kid with big dreams.

The Rise of Slim Shady
In the late 90s, Eminem started making a name for himself in the Detroit hip-hop scene. He adopted the stage name Slim Shady and released his debut album, "Infinite," in 1996. While it didn't gain much traction, it caught the attention of Dr. Dre, who would later become Eminem's mentor and producer.
